数据库跟表VFP数据库是由假定干相干数据表,各数据表的有关属性以及各表之间的联络等信息形成的文件,一个数据库由三个文件构成,这些文件的主文件名一样,扩年夜名分不为
VFP的表分为自在表跟数据库表
数据库表存在以下特色:⒈能够运用长表名、长字段名⒉能够为字段指定题目跟正文⒊能够为字段设置默许值跟掩码⒋支撑主要害字、参照完好性跟表间关联2
数据库表构造中工程构成1
字段称号、范例、宽度、小数位数、索引方法;2
字段格局、输入掩码、题目;“格局〞用于对全部字段格局的操纵;3
字段无效性规那么;4
“输入掩码〞用于对字段中每个字符进展格局操纵
“输入掩码〞属性代码含意A-只能输入字母L-只能输入逻辑符N-只输入字母、数字X-可输入任何字符Y-只接纳Y,N9-只接纳数字
-小数点地位,-指定分位逗号地位
-将此中字母主动转为年夜写#-“该地位只同意数字、 +-
VFP操纵方法VFP供给次序方法跟下令方法两种操纵方法
并供给计划器、天生器、导游等操纵东西
数据库、表、视图的树破基本上经过运用计划器实现的
关于任务区选择、表的翻开、封闭,记载阅读、增加、删除、编纂能够经过下令实现
操纵数据下令(1)
翻开与封闭表(2)
任务区操纵(3)
定位记载(4)
新增记载(5)
修正记载(6)
删除与规复记载6
新增记载格局一:INSERTINTO[]VALUES(表白式表)功用:在表尾增加一笔记载,将表白式值赋给对应字段阐明:该下令能够主动翻开表,值与字段逐个对应,省略字段名表默许全体字段
格局二:INSERTINTOFROMARRAY|FROMMEMVAR功用:将数组或与字段同名的内存变量的值增加到表尾阐明:内存变量不存在时,字段值为默许值或空7
修正记载UPDATESET=[,=⋯][WHERE]功用:关于指定的表中契合前提的记载